The distance between Cairo and Alexandria is around 220 kilometers, which usually takes around 2.5 to 3 hours depending on traffic and road conditions. The route primarily follows the Cairo-Alexandria Desert Road, a well-maintained highway that connects the two cities. Travel time may vary during peak traffic hours or if there are any roadworks along the route, so it's always advisable to plan ahead and allow extra time for the journey.

The typical taxi fare for a one-way trip from Cairo to Alexandria is approximately 500 EGP to 700 EGP (Egyptian Pounds), depending on the factors mentioned above. This is for a standard taxi, and the fare can vary slightly based on the taxi company, type of vehicle, and route taken. If you opt for a private car or a more luxurious vehicle, such as a limo or SUV, the fare could be higher, ranging from 800 EGP to 1200 EGP or more.
